The Diverse Uses of Spatial Computing

Virtual, augmented, and mixed reality, the three aspects of spatial computing. These represent the integration of the physical with the digital. Virtual reality creates an entirely digital world, augmented displays the digital on the physical, and mixed lets them interact. These can be fairly abstract ideas, so written below are a range of their uses in the real world.

First are the uses of demonstration. The ability to attempt something without physical consequence can be extremely useful. In particular, virtual flight simulators allow pilots to practice before getting behind a real cockpit. Yet even fashion designers and engineers can create drafts before the use of real material and man hours. This can save time, energy, money, and even lives.

Second are uses of entertainment. Virtual reality’s single greatest use is in the world of gaming. The ability for consumers to integrate into a world is something dreamed of for as long as gaming has existed. This same ability has similarly been used in the world of education. Putting students into a virtual or augmented reality can be helpful in making abstract points and maintaining interest.

Finally, uses within the health industry are fairly diverse. Most impressively was the development of Augmedics. These devices were created to allow surgeons to see the correct spinal position superpositioned onto the patient. This is much preferred to the alternative of operating while staring at a screen entirely separate to the body. Much less seriously though augmented reality also offers a practical revolution in how information is displayed in hospital settings.

While these are just a few of the many examples of spatial computing today, they go to show the scope of the industry. Year after year, technology continues to grow in importance and spread.
